-
使用ELock实现高性能分布式锁(非轮询)
前言: 随着笔者的颜值不断提高,用户量的日益增长,传统的单机方案已经不能满足产品的需求。笔者在网上寻遍方案,发现均为人云亦云,一份以毫秒为精度的轮询分布式锁被转发转载上万次。然,该方案没法满足笔者性能要求。故此,笔者研发ELock插件,并发布本文章。 其实集群也好,分布式服务也好。当我们不能保证团队成员的整体素质,那么在某些业务上,分布式锁自然没法避免。 公...
时间:2019-01-17点击:315收藏
-
RedHat移除MongoDB
【大咖・来了 第7期】10月24日晚8点观看《智能导购对话机器人实践》 由于MongoDB新的服务器端公共许可证(SSPL),Red Hat将不会在Red Hat Enterprise Linux或Fedora中使用MongoDB。 MongoDB这款开源文档NoSQL数据库摊上了问题。虽然大受欢迎,但这边厢AWS、IBM Cloud、Scalegrid和O...
时间:2019-01-17点击:204收藏
-
NetApp:2019年,从云、边缘计算再到容器,数字经济开始占据主导地位
【大咖・来了 第7期】10月24日晚8点观看《智能导购对话机器人实践》 最近十年正值数字经济的成熟期,我们尤其在过去八年见证了***的数据增长速度。今天,我们拥有***的海量重要数据,这些数据不仅可以用于各行各业的高效预测,还可以真正成为企业创收和颠覆性创新的来源。为了紧跟行业快速变化的步伐,每家企业均在积极投资开展数字化转型,以获得迅速适应形势并超越竞争对...
时间:2019-01-17点击:217收藏
-
云越发展,锁定问题就会越严重?
【大咖・来了 第7期】10月24日晚8点观看《智能导购对话机器人实践》 就像HBO的史诗奇幻剧《权力的游戏》(Game of Thrones)有好几季一样,消费者云计算(consumer cloud)的发展也经历了不同的阶段。 总结一下,这场由苹果,谷歌,微软和亚马逊等巨头发起的“服务的游戏”***季围绕于移动操作系统平台,赢家是苹果和谷歌。 而第二季是关于...
时间:2019-01-17点击:213收藏
-
漫画:奇怪,为什么在Java中 2*(i*i) 比 2*i*i 快?
既然我设计的两只小萌宠出场了,也该它们的粑粑出场了,有同学估计最近有点疑问,东哥为什么很长一段时间不输出原创文章了,难道不准备写下去了吗?我可是东哥的忠实读者呢! 东哥在这里告诉各位读者大大,东哥一定会写下去,除非真的有一天写不动了为止,东哥一直对技术痴迷,所以公众号还是会以技术文输出为主。 今天这篇文章,我们通过一个故事来深入聊聊 Java 编译背后的秘密...
时间:2019-01-17点击:296收藏
-
PHP接收前端传值各种情况整理
PHP接收前端传值各种情况整理 服务端代码: header('Access-Control-Allow-Origin:*'); var_dump($_POST); exit; 情况 1) 传null $.post('http://xxxxx.xx/index.php', { "test": null }, function(data, status) { c...
时间:2019-01-17点击:239收藏
-
利用神器BTrace 追踪线上 Spring Boot应用运行时信息
概述 生产环境中的服务可能会出现各种问题,但总不能让服务下线来专门排查错误,这时候最好有一些手段来获取程序运行时信息,比如 接口方法参数/返回值、外部调用情况 以及 函数执行时间等信息以便定位问题。传统的日志记录方式的确可以,但有时非常麻烦,甚至可能需要重启服务,因此代价太大,这时可以借助一个牛批的工具:BTrace ! BTrace 可用于动态跟踪正在运行...
时间:2019-01-16点击:282收藏
-
浅谈IPv6在企业转型中的应用与建议
【大咖・来了 第7期】10月24日晚8点观看《智能导购对话机器人实践》 随着企业数字化转型进程的不断加快,企业建设实施了大量的基础设施,云计算、物联网、工业互联网等各类基础设施的建设对网络地址的需求量非常大。IPv6的使用,不仅能解决国际互联网网络地址资源数量有限的问题,而且也解决了多种接入设备连入互联网的障碍,有效地满足了万网互联、万网融合的需求,是建设数...
时间:2019-01-16点击:238收藏
-
【云周刊】第203期:阿里重磅开源首款自研科学计算引擎Mars,揭秘超大规模科学计算
本期头条 阿里重磅开源首款自研科学计算引擎Mars,揭秘超大规模科学计算 科学计算即数值计算,是指应用计算机处理科学研究和工程技术中所遇到的数学计算问题。比如图像处理、机器学习、深度学习等很多领域都会用到科学计算。有很多语言和库都提供了科学计算工具。这其中,Numpy以其简洁易用的语法和强大的性能成为佼佼者,并以此为基础形成了庞大的技术栈。点击查看云栖专辑 ...
时间:2019-01-16点击:258收藏
-
大数据处理的核心技术有哪些?大数据平台方法
大数据时代,数据来源途径越来越丰富,而且类型也很多花样,存储和数据处理的需求量很大,对于数据展现也非常的高,并且很看重数据处理的高效性和可用性。大数据领域已经涌现出了大量新的技术,它们成为大数据采集、存储、处理和呈现的有力武器。想要通过大数据技术获取更多有价值的东西,需要掌握大数据技术的核心技术:大数据采集、大数据存储及管理、大数据分析及挖掘、数据可视化。数...
时间:2019-01-16点击:227收藏
-
深入对比Java与Hadoop大数据序列化机制Avro
Java有自己提供的序列化机制,而我们的Hadoop也提供了自己的序列化机制,二者究竟有什么差异呢?为什么Hadoop要重新设计自己的序列化体系?序列化大数据对象的过程,Writable接口底层源码实现。首先我们先了解一下什么是序列化,为什么需要序列化?1、序列化机制Serialization序列化Serialization,是将结构化对象转换为字节流以便通...
时间:2019-01-16点击:245收藏
-
IDE 插件新版本发布,开发效率 “biu” 起来了
近日,Cloud Toolkit正式推出了面向 IntelliJ 和 Eclipse 两个平台的新款插件,本文挑选了其中三个重大特性进行解读,点击文末官网跳转链接,可查看详细的版本说明。 本地应用一键部署到任何机器上 IDE 内置的命令行终端 文件上传到服务器 添加机器到 IntelliJ 或 Eclipse 中 需要重点提下的是,虽然这个插件是阿里云官方插...
时间:2019-01-16点击:230收藏
点击排行
-
Docker使用Oracle官方镜像安装(12C,18C,19C)
- Springboot2将连接池hikari替换为druid,体验最强大的数据库连接池
- Docker快速安装Oracle11G,搭建oracle11g学习环境
- CentOS8编译安装MySQL8.0.19
- SpringBoot2配置默认Tomcat设置,开启更多高级功能
- MySQL8.0.19开启GTID主从同步CentOS8
- Jdk安装(Linux,MacOS,Windows),包含三大操作系统的最全安装
- CentOS7,8上快速安装Gitea,搭建Git服务器
- SpringBoot2编写第一个Controller,响应你的http请求并返回结果
推荐阅读
最新文章
- Springboot2将连接池hikari替换为druid,体验最强大的数据库连接池
- CentOS8安装Docker,最新的服务器搭配容器使用
- SpringBoot2初体验,简单认识spring boot2并且搭建基础工程
- SpringBoot2编写第一个Controller,响应你的http请求并返回结果
- CentOS7,CentOS8安装Elasticsearch6.8.6
- CentOS7设置SWAP分区,小内存服务器的救世主
- Red5直播服务器,属于Java语言的直播服务器
- Windows10,CentOS7,CentOS8安装MongoDB4.0.16
- Windows10,CentOS7,CentOS8安装Nodejs环境
- Docker使用Oracle官方镜像安装(12C,18C,19C)